HR Cloud vs Freshteam

Introduction

When it comes to choosing an HRIS (Human Resource Information System) tool, businesses have a variety of options tailored to their unique needs. HR Cloud and Freshteam are two leading HRIS tools designed to streamline HR processes, enhance employee engagement, and improve organizational efficiency. 

HR Cloud is renowned for its comprehensive HR software and HRMS solutions that cater to every phase of the employee lifecycle—from onboarding to performance management. This platform equips HR teams and the entire workforce with the necessary tools to collaborate and grow effectively.

Freshteam, on the other hand, is a smart HR software solution designed for growing businesses. It facilitates the attraction, hiring, onboarding, and offboarding of employees, along with managing employee information and time-off requests. Freshteam prides itself on helping businesses source top talent through various channels and simplifying the entire hiring and onboarding process.

HR Cloud Overview

HR Cloud provides a holistic approach to HR management, supporting businesses through every step of the employee lifecycle. Let's dive into its key features and functionalities.

Key Features

  • Onboarding: HR Cloud offers an intuitive onboarding platform to welcome new hires, ensuring a smooth transition and better initial employee experiences.
  • Performance Management: The tool provides a comprehensive performance management system that helps track and evaluate employee performance with regular reviews and feedback.
  • Employee Engagement: HR Cloud has tools for increased employee engagement, including social recognition and employee surveys.
  • HRMS Solutions: From time-off management to employee records, HR Cloud's HRMS solutions streamline administrative tasks.
  • Mobile App: Allows for remote access to HR functions, keeping employees connected irrespective of their location.

Freshteam Overview

Freshteam caters to the dynamic needs of growing businesses, with a focus on enhancing the hiring and onboarding experience. Below are its key features and functionalities.

Key Features

  • Attracting Talent: Freshteam facilitates sourcing top talent through a customizable career site, integration with job boards, and social media channels.
  • Recruitment Management: The platform allows recruiters to collaborate with hiring managers, screen and interview candidates, and manage feedback and notes.
  • Onboarding: Freshteam streamlines the onboarding process with features that help get forms filled, documents signed, and distribute handbooks efficiently.
  • Employee Management: It creates comprehensive employee profiles and directories, manages access permissions, and helps in maintaining accurate employee information.
  • Time-off Management: Freshteam simplifies the process of managing employee leave requests and approvals.

Similarities

Both HR Cloud and Freshteam offer robust HRIS functionalities aimed at improving HR processes and employee experiences. Here are some key similarities:

  • Onboarding: Both tools provide effective onboarding solutions to ensure new hires are well-integrated into the company.
  • Employee Management: They offer comprehensive systems to manage employee information, leave requests, and key HR administrative tasks.
  • Collaboration Tools: Both platforms facilitate collaboration among HR teams, hiring managers, and employees to streamline various HR processes.
  • User-Friendly Interfaces: HR Cloud and Freshteam are designed with intuitive, user-friendly interfaces to ensure ease of use for HR personnel and employees.
  • Integration Capabilities: Both solutions offer integration with various third-party applications to extend functionality and improve workflow integration.

Differences 

While HR Cloud and Freshteam share several core functionalities, they also have distinct differences that set them apart:

  • Focus Areas: HR Cloud emphasizes a holistic approach covering the entire employee lifecycle, whereas Freshteam focuses significantly on the hiring and onboarding process.
  • Target Audience: HR Cloud caters to businesses looking for a complete HR solution, while Freshteam is specifically designed for growing businesses aiming to streamline recruitment and onboarding.
  • Employee Engagement: HR Cloud offers more advanced employee engagement tools like social recognition and surveys, which are not as prominent in Freshteam.
  • Customization: Freshteam provides a highly customizable career site and job board integration to attract talent, which is more specialized compared to HR Cloud's onboarding features.

Pros and Cons

HR Cloud

Pros:

  • Comprehensive HRMS solution covering the entire employee lifecycle.
  • Enhanced employee engagement tools, including social recognition and surveys.
  • Intuitive onboarding and performance management systems.
  • Mobile app support for remote access to HR functions.
  • Strong focus on collaboration and team growth.

Cons:

  • Could be overwhelming for small businesses due to its wide array of features.
  • Higher learning curve for users unfamiliar with comprehensive HR tools.
  • May require more time for implementation and setup.

Freshteam

Pros:

  • Excellent recruitment and onboarding management features.
  • Easy integration with multiple job boards and social media channels.
  • Highly customizable career site for attracting top talent.
  • Simplified employee information and time-off management.
  • User-friendly interface tailored for growing businesses.

Cons:

  • Limited employee engagement features compared to HR Cloud.
  • May not provide as comprehensive HRMS solutions beyond hiring and onboarding.
  • Less suitable for larger enterprises with more complex HR needs.

Use Cases

HR Cloud Ideal Scenarios:

  • Large Enterprises: Organizations looking for a full-suite HRMS solution to manage every aspect of the employee lifecycle, from onboarding to performance management.
  • Employee Engagement: Businesses aiming to improve employee satisfaction through advanced engagement tools like social recognition.
  • Remote Workforce: Companies with remote employees needing a comprehensive, mobile-accessible HR solution.

Freshteam Ideal Scenarios:

  • Growing Businesses: Small to midsize businesses focusing on scaling their hiring processes and needing a streamlined solution for recruitment and onboarding.
  • Talent Acquisition: Organizations seeking to attract top talent through a customizable career site and job board integrations.
  • Simplified HR Management: Companies wanting a straightforward tool for managing employee information, leave requests, and onboarding tasks.

Conclusion

In conclusion, both HR Cloud and Freshteam offer valuable features tailored to distinct user needs. HR Cloud stands out with its comprehensive HRMS solutions that cover the full employee lifecycle, making it an excellent choice for larger enterprises and businesses focused on employee engagement. 

Freshteam, however, excels in simplifying recruitment and onboarding processes, making it ideal for growing businesses looking to scale their talent acquisition efforts efficiently. 

When choosing between HR Cloud and Freshteam, consider the specific HR needs of your organization. If you need a robust, all-encompassing HR solution that boosts employee engagement, HR Cloud may be the right fit. If your primary goal is to streamline hiring and onboarding for a growing business, Freshteam could be the better option.
